CLANCY SHOW BECOMES IMPROMPTU CLANCY TRIBUTE
Liam Clancy is unwell. He should have headlined the Saturday night concert at Carrick on Suir's Clancy Brother's Festival on June 13th but was unable to attend due to poor health.

His manager David Teevan apologised to the 600+ sell out crowd and told them that Liam was suffering from fibrosis of the lungs which made it difficult for him to breath and he reluctantly would not be able to sing this evening.

The singer Maxi had visited Liam earlier in the afternoon, as part of a writing project she is carrying out and said he was in great spirits, was working on editing an autobiographical movie, and she conveyed his best wishes and apologies for not being 100% to perform on the night. Each act on the night spoke warmly about Liam and all were quick to add that his contribution to our lives was immeasureable.

The show became a tribute to Liam Clancy, it included performances by Kevin Evans, members of Danu and a finale led by Liams' nephew Finbarr Clancy.

We send our best wishes to Liam and his family and wish him a speedy recovery.
